Always home the cursor when changing the scrolling region.

I thought this only had to be done when in origin mode, to ensure that
the cursor is not placed outside the origin, but it seems this is also
done when not in origin mode.

This fixes some artifacts when pressing ^L while running irssi in tmux.
(Almost) nobody noticed this, because cons25 doesn't have scrolling
regions.
